Magnetization reversal of an isolated single-domain particle through multichannels was analytically studied. Results for a dichotomic channel of barriers demonstrate that the dynamical reversal process shows a multiexponential relaxation. At low attempting rate, the magnetization encounters a nearly static barrier, and at high attempting rate, it relaxes through an average of barrier heights. For the intermediate attempting rate, the magnetization usually relaxes multiexponentially, but only one relaxation time remains dominated at the low temperature.
